OK, I looked at it.
What I would do is
- adding a MULTIPLE to cfg.def and cfg.c, meaning that multiple values
might be
specified.
- adding a WARNING (or should I panic?) if multiple definitions of the
same field
are occuring but the field is declared as OCTSTR.
(currently, a redefinition silently overwrites the old value - this
makes
it probably difficult to find mistakes for the user), .
- store a List instead of an Octstr for all MULTIPLE fields.
- replace cfg_get_list by a variant returning a list if the field is of
type MULTIPLE
This *IS* touching architecture - does everyone agree?
